Outline of Final Research Achievements

This study developed a Japanese version of the WWWT, a psychoeducational parenting intervention program developed in Australia for the primary prevention of postpartum depression, based on a translation procedure.
Next, the usefulness of the Japanese version of the WWWT was evaluated by both program participants and professionals, and after discussions with the WWWT developers, a Japanese version of the WWWT was developed that could be applied to Japanese culture.
We also developed the WWWT-Japan version as an online intervention method that allows parents to study independently on a Web site, and examined its usefulness.
